Jamaica and Kenya engage in talks to strengthen trade and other relations

Caption: Sen. the Hon. Kamina Johnson Smith, Minister of Foreign Affairs and Foreign Trade accompanied by the Ambassador Sheila Sealy Monteith, Permanent Secretary and other representatives in the Foreign Ministry met with Dr. Alfred Mutua, Cabinet Secretary for Foreign and Diaspora Affairs of Kenya and his delegation on Monday, June 19.

The delegations discussed strengthening cooperation in trade, digitization, tourism, climate change and people to people exchange.
